Yes, you can dispute a Hillingdon PCN with the Traffic Adjudicators at London Tribunals within 28 days of getting your Notice of Rejection of Representations from the council. Something to keep in mind, is that if you pay the penalty charge notice within 14-days of the date of issue, you will only have to pay half of the stated penalty charge. If you dont pay a penalty charge notice that was sent to you by Hillingdon council within 28-days of the date the PCN was issued, you will be sent what is known as a charge certificate. You should pay the charge certificate within 14 days as it cannot be appealed and ignoring the charge certificate may result in the filing of a court order (for recovery of debts) against you by the London Borough of Hillingdon.. You will be sent a Notice of Debt Registration and a witness certificate from Transport for Londonl, if you dont pay the charge certificate amount within 14 days.
